How many Myer stores are there in Australia?

Myer operates 58 department stores across Australia, and with our team members, we are committed to being Australia’s favourite department store. Our merchandise offer includes core product categories: Womenswear; Menswear; Childrenswear; Beauty; Homewares; Electrical Goods; Toys and General Merchandise.

Why did Dazzleland Adelaide Close?

With the park’s closure on 31 January 1998, an attempt was made to fill the upper levels with smaller, higher paying retail tenants. This soon proved unsuccessful in luring the necessary foot traffic, whereby the upper level remained vacant for many years.

What ethnicity is Myers?

The German origin of the surname Myers has the meaning “steward or bailiff,” as in the magistrate of a city or town. The English origin of the surname has three possible sources: A patronymic surname meaning “son of the mayor,” from the Old English maire (maior) meaning “mayor.”
